It is practically
unbelievable for a hardened criminal like Manos to raise a Four Hundred
Twelve Thousand Pesos (P 412,000.00) cash bail bond unless it is funded
by a group of allies whose source of money is suspicious, Ocampos
said.
It is so disgusting
to see a hardened criminal who hardly sinned against the state given
a chance of temporary liberty just because he was able to raise funds
through the support of questionable sources, Ocampos added.
As the Governor
of the province who takes responsibility on the security and safety
of the Misamisnons, Ocampos wants to take a court investigation on
those people who contributed to the funds used as cash bail bond for
Manos and let these people explain.
Ocampos vows to
exhaust all means to prevent Manos from being released in prison.
Ocampos believes that key witnesses were being intimidated/harassed
or otherwise threatened to desist from testifying.
